ABOUT : Green Garden House

This beautiful two level luxury home located in Guayabos, Curridabat, features colonial style finishes, with a beautiful central garden that separates the house from a fully equipped social area, which in its lower floor has a wine cellar up for 3,000 bottles, a gym, ½ bath and a steam bath.

The construction is 600 m2 and the lot is 736.25, the property is located in a community with controlled access.

When you cross the beautiful garden you enter the house. On the first level there is a spacious living room with fireplace, dining room, a large studio / library and a terrace, plus a cozy kitchen with a central island with granite countertops and a beautiful garden view.

On the second level is the master bedroom which has individual air conditioning, walking closet, Jacuzzi, as well as a lavatory with marble top, plus two large secondary bedrooms each with its own bathroom, and one of them with walk-in closet.

The property has a garage with capacity for three vehicles, a laundry area, service room with bathroom and a water collection tank, also has closed circuit television with cameras and alarm system.

Costa Rica Real Estate


Costa Rica’s pristine beaches, beautiful nature and thriving local economy have driven many people to call Costa Rica their second home. The country has thrived in recent years and owning a home in Costa Rica is an affordable luxury. More than 20,000 U.S. expatriates already live in Costa Rica. The wide range of scenic landscapes and microclimates make Costa Rica a dream for people looking for a vacation home. Covering 51,000 scenic square kilometers, Costa Rica is a safe place to call home. There is a low incidence of violent crime. Outside the capital city thereisn’t much crime of any kind. It is a country with amazing people, a high standard of living, and an exciting blend of local and foreign cultures.
